Abstract
The nucleation of recrystallized grains in deformed, high-purity aluminium has been examined in relation to the microstructural heterogeneities in the form of shear bands (SBs). Low-temperature channel-die tests have been used to favour SB formation in single crystals with C{1 1 2}〈1 1 1〉 initial orientation, deformed at 77 K, and followed by the nucleation of recrystallization along these bands. The nuclei of the new grains formed along the band are systematically misoriented with respect to the orientations identified within the shear-banded material by 25–35° around the 〈1 1 1〉 axis. The author attempts to systematize, from the crystallographic point of view, the processes operating at the very early stages of the primary recrystallization of the metals with a high stacking fault energy.
